My Fit Considerations

I always make fit my first buying decision. With the Gel Nimbus 26 Women, I would look closely at the toe room, midfoot hold, and heel security. My advice is to make sure the shoe matches my foot shape, especially if I have wider feet or need extra space in the forefoot. A good fit can make the difference between a great shoe and one that ends up unused.

My Support and Stability Thoughts

In my experience, a cushioned shoe still needs to feel stable. I would check whether the Gel Nimbus 26 Women gives me enough support for my stride. If I tend to overpronate or need more structure, I would compare this model with other supportive options. For neutral runners like me, the balance of softness and guidance may be enough.

My Breathability and Upper Feel

I also care about how the upper feels on my foot. A breathable upper helps keep my feet cooler, especially during longer sessions or warmer weather. If I were buying the Gel Nimbus 26 Women, I would want the material to feel secure without being too tight. My goal would be a comfortable wrap that does not cause pressure points.

My Durability Expectations

When I buy running shoes, I want them to last. I would expect the Gel Nimbus 26 Women to hold up well if used for regular walking or running. My focus would be on outsole wear, cushioning retention, and how the upper ages over time. A durable shoe gives me better value for my money.
